It's been another couple of weekends of Car play, so thought I would update,

As some of you already know I have run without the rear seats in the car for the last 5 months, I had been planning to fill the gap left by said rear seats with something sensible to make use of the lovely front seats I'd bought, so plans where set in motion and things discussed, and a plan was hatched,

First things first,.. having no seat and a stripped interior is fun for a while (particularly when you run with no plastics and no door trims etc! but it gets a little boomy particularly if your car isn't that quiet to start with, so a rear seat delete/firewall was in order (No! rear passengers are too heavy!)

C.J. had managed to source some aluminium honeycomb sheet as a base and kindly let me pinch a piece! several cardboard cutouts to check fitment! a jigsaw and a short while later and we had a board, backed with sound deadening pads and material too!

It fits!


Some Carpet was ordered to make the front a little bit more interior friendly and add to the sound deadening effect, + some anti vibration tape added to stop any rubbing noises that might occur with any chassis flex,



Seat delete done!!

After pre ordering this 5 weeks previously to arrive on a specific day! I was very nervous that this next piece of the puzzle would turn up on time or not.. I was unsure! but thankfully it did.


The next day Chris and myself set about pulling what remained of my interior out and cramming the above into the back of the car, surprisingly this went in without having to remove a door! a tourniquet was used on the legs, to squeeze it in, several hours later after some measuring and marking and a spot of sanding /welding and some drilling..



And the cage was in!, harnesses where fitted, and seat delete re-installed!


Next Day I set about completing the remainder of the carpet trimming and plastic re-install + re-paint of the lower crash bar and under seal the bottom of the car.

Results of all our labour!:-

Seatbelts or harnesses available!









I cannot thank C.J. enough for all his help in all this.. I am really happy with the results
